The organic farming market involves growing crops and rearing livestock without the use of synthetic pesticides, fertilizers, or GMOs. Organic agriculture promotes biodiversity, biological cycles, and soil biological activity. Organic farming restricts the use of fertilizers, pesticides, growth regulators and livestock feed additives.

Current challenges in Organic Farming Market

Organic farming market is facing multiple challenges currently which restrict its growth. The major challenges include establishing standards and regulations for organic products, lack of supportive infrastructure and supply chain facilities, high initial investments associated with organic farming practices, storage and transportation difficulties of organic products, lack of technical knowledge and expertise among farmers. There is a need for clear standards and certification process with strong compliance norms to boost consumers’ trust in organic labels. Effective policy support is also required for developing infrastructure, supply chain and marketing avenues of organic farming products.

SWOT Analysis

Strength: Organic farming is environment friendly and promotes sustainability. It improves soil health and biodiversity. There is growing health consciousness and demand for chemical-free products.

Weakness: Higher production costs and lower per acre crop yields than conventional farming. Organic farming is more labour intensive. Require extensive land areas for organic manure and inputs.

Opportunity: Growing consumer preference for chemical-free food offers huge market potential. Scope for organic exports and premium prices for organic foods. Government initiatives are encouraging adoption of organic practices.

Threats: Threat from pests and diseases without chemical pesticides. Climate change impacts and extreme weather events pose production risks. Conventional farmers may switch to organic without proper certification.
